Y32, Y34, Y33 specifications

The York Y33, Y32, and Y34 series represents a significant advancement in rooftop packaged units designed for commercial HVAC applications. These models are known for their reliability, energy efficiency, and innovative features that cater to diverse climate control needs.

The York Y33 series introduces modern features aimed at maximizing comfort and reducing energy costs. Its sleek design and compact size make it a versatile option for various applications, including retail spaces, office buildings, and industrial facilities. One of the standout features of the Y33 is its variable-speed compressor technology. This allows the unit to adjust its cooling output based on real-time demand, resulting in notable energy savings compared to traditional single-speed units.

The Y32 model builds upon the strengths of the Y33, offering enhanced capabilities for large commercial spaces. It incorporates advanced controls and building management system (BMS) connectivity, enabling seamless integration into existing infrastructure. The Y32 is designed with a focus on ease of maintenance and serviceability, featuring accessible components that streamline repair processes.

The York Y34 series emphasizes environmentally friendly practices, utilizing low-GWP refrigerants that minimizes its impact on the environment. It also boasts improved heat exchangers that increase efficiency and performance. The Y34’s design minimizes noise levels, making it ideal for applications where quiet operation is paramount, such as schools and healthcare facilities.

All three models share several key technologies, including fan and motor designs that optimize airflow while reducing energy consumption. Additionally, the series features enhanced insulation, significantly improving thermal performance and reducing the risk of condensation-related issues.
